27 March Iran Politics: Terrorism, Nuclear Program and the view of Western Media Summary Terrorism has been a bone of contention and a source of war between Muslim, Arabic nations and Western nations before and after the September 9/11 attack. Iran’s perceived nuclear activities and connections with terrorists have placed it under scrutiny by media in Western nations.Development Several American institutions and intelligence officials have long suspected that Iran is a major backing power for terrorist, especially al – Qaida.

These suspicions have majorly come into the limelight at a crucial time when Iran – Western negotiations are ongoing creating a dark shadow over the once promising negotiations. Revelations have been put forward by experts amidst the lack of evidence to prove it. They have only been major suspicions with no supportive evidence. In the midst of these allegations, the western media has built up pressure by its view on Iran. A mock US aircraft carrier has been the source of media frenzy in the West with claims that its purpose was to initiate “black propaganda” and a means to signify mistrust.

On the other hand, Iranian media clarified what it was stating that it was just a movie prop.Analysis In the continuing face of the ongoing negotiation over Iran’s contentious nuclear program, allegations that have long been running under have come into the limelight. The allegations are that Iran is a major player in the acts of terrorism targeting Western nations. However, analysts say that it has never gotten much of the U.S. government’s attention at all. The issue is quite intriguing as the two, Iran and terrorists are deemed enemies, but on the other hand, in the eyes of the West, terrorism provides a platform for the two to work in association.

These allegations have been put forward by the 9/11 investigating commission, Canadian investigators with the commission recommending that the U.S. government investigates further the ties between Iran and al –Qaida and the investigators alleging that two men involved with plans to derail a train had been receiving guidance for al – Qaida members in Iran. All these have been allegations. However, the only U.S. government to present a concrete case linking Iran to terrorism is the Treasury Department that connected an Iran – based terrorist as a main al – Qaida facilitator (Seldin, Iran’s Ties To Terror Shadow Nuclear Talks).

As for the manner in which Western media views Iran, Iran is portrayed in a negative manner. CNN claimed that the mock carrier been built Iran is been done intentionally at a time when negotiations are ongoing over the Iran nuclear issues so as to create mistrust. The New York Times stated that it was a means to build up propaganda point. Analysts have reported in the media that Iran is building it openly for hidden purposes. These are just some of the few examples that U.S. media has used to air unfounded claims against Iran as was the case during the 2014 Winter Olympics (RT, Iran’s fake US ship for movie set sparks media hype).

However Iranian media have come out in response to the claims by clearly stating that the Replica US Aircraft Carrier was been built for a movie that will show how a US Navy warship downed an Iranian plane in 1988 (Fars News Agency, Iranian Media: Replica US Aircraft Carrier Just A Movie Prop).Sourceshttp://www.voanews.com/content/irans-ties-to-al-qaida-pose-nagging-questions/1878375.htmlhttp://rt.com/news/iran-fake-ship-hype-961/http://www.payvand.com/news/14/mar/1149.htmlWorks CitedSeldin, Jeff.
